handle with care; caution in handling
A set phrase used on labels, packaging, and in instructions to warn that an item requires careful handling.

注意 is the general word for 'caution' or 'warning', while 取扱注意 is the specific set phrase meaning 'handle with care' used on packages.
Standard compact form, common on labels and in instructions.
Fuller spelling with okurigana; also seen in warnings and manuals.
Compound of 取り扱い (handling) and 注意 (caution).
